OTTAWA: Canada’s ambassador met in Beijing Friday (Saturday in Manila) with a detained former diplomat for the first time since he was arrested in China amid sharpening East-West tensions over trade and other issues.

Michael Kovrig, the former diplomat, and a second Canadian, Michael Spavor, were taken into custody earlier in the week after a top Chinese tech executive was arrested in Vancouver at the request of the United States.
